Safety First: Use a qualified rigger to rig your aerial silks. Be fully warmed up before you attempt any exercises on the aerial silks. Place a crash mat underneath you and have a spotter to assist you.

When you are doing the bicycle climb, point your back foot and kick it back to your butt. This will keep the silks locked and give you more height.

Also, I don't know if you know but it seems as though you may not that in almost all of the climbs you can alternate the foot you stand on so you don't have to go up the entire way on one side and it looks pretty if you do so. Such as in french climb you can go up one climb on your right foot then the next on your left and then on your right etc.

Unique Aerialists but isnt it a rule that you cant be alone when you do that if you fall there is no one to help you
ideally you should have someone with you but not everyone is lucky enough to have that, if you are in a position that you can train with people then that's great but please understand that not everyone is as fortunate as you. I take other precautions for example I only train moves on my own that I'm 100% ok with, I only started training alone after I had been doing silks for many years so I was experienced enough to know my limits, I only train when people from the neighbouring businesses are about, I tell my husband when I'm training and he'll check on me if he hasn't heard from me by the time I'm supposed to have finished etc :)
